I was playing 7800 Donkey Kong last night and read the back of the box describing game.The 1st sentence states"You are Mario,the fearless carpenter".I thought wait a minute,isn't mario a Plumber?I guess he wanted a career change.Whats the story behind this one?

 

In Donkey Kong, Mario was originally a carpenter.

 

Actually, originally he wasn't even "Mario", but rather just called "Jumpman". Later releases changed his name to Mario.

 

It wasn't until Mario Bros. (NOT Super Mario Bros., mind you) that Mario, along with his brother Luigi (I think that games was Luigi's first appearance, btw) were in the plumbing business. Maybe Mario was a carpenter at first, and then moved on to plumbing? Maybe he was a general handyman?

 

Most likely he just worked a bunch of different jobs. I mean, honestly...he was a ref in Punch Out :D

 

From there they somehow wound up in the Mushroom Kingdom, the setting of Super Mario Bros. Most likely he just worked a bunch of different jobs. I mean, honestly...he was a ref in Punch Out :D

 

Not only was Mario a ref in Punch Out, but he has been a doctor (Dr. Mario), in building demolition (Wrecking Crew), and a cement factory worker (Mario's Cement Factory, Game & Watch).
